The Basics of Formal Verification

Formal verification is a mathematical approach used to prove the correctness of algorithms underlying a system with respect to a certain formal specification or property. This process is essential for identifying potential errors in software before deployment, reducing the risks associated with malfunctioning systems. In industries where UAVs are prevalent, ensuring that software operates flawlessly is not just a matter of efficiency but a matter of safety.

Why Formal Verification Matters

  • Safety: In UAV applications, a software error could lead to catastrophic outcomes, such as accidents or data loss.
  • Cost Efficiency: Identifying and rectifying issues during the development phase can save significant time and resources compared to post-deployment fixes.
  • Regulatory Compliance: Adhering to safety regulations and standards often requires formal verification processes to be demonstrated.

Formal Verification in the UAV Sector

In the UAV industry, where technology is rapidly advancing, the stakes are high. The integration of formal verification can transform how businesses ensure the reliability of their software systems.

Impact on UAV Performance

As UAV technology becomes more complex, the demand for reliable performance grows. Formal verification helps in:

  • Ensuring Flight Safety: By verifying control algorithms, companies can prevent potential failures during flight.
  • Data Integrity: UAVs often handle sensitive data; formal verification safeguards against data breaches.
  • Enhancing User Trust: Reliable systems build confidence in consumers and stakeholders, crucial for market adoption.

Challenges and Considerations

While formal verification offers significant advantages, there are challenges that need to be addressed:

Common Hurdles

  • Resource Intensive: The process can be time-consuming and requires specialized knowledge.
  • Integration Issues: Combining formal verification with existing systems may pose difficulties.
  • Cost Factors: Smaller companies may struggle with the financial implications of implementing formal verification practices.
